Manager – Kalpana Gaikwad

Kalpana is an experienced healthcare professional with over 30 years in nursing and care management. She has held senior roles across hospitals, nursing homes, and healthcare organisations, progressing from registered nurse to home manager. With a strong background in clinical leadership and a passion for delivering high-quality, person-centred care, Kalpana is dedicated to supporting residents, families, and staff to create a safe and nurturing environment.

Throughout her career, Kalpana has successfully led multidisciplinary teams, implemented best practices in care delivery, and ensured compliance with regulatory standards. She is skilled in staff development and mentoring, fostering a culture of continuous learning and professional growth.

Kalpana believes in building strong relationships with residents and their families, listening to their needs, and tailoring care to promote comfort, dignity, and independence. Her hands-on approach, combined with strategic leadership, ensures that Gwendoline House remains a warm, welcoming, and well-managed home where residents thrive.

Deputy Manager – Eloise Nikita Thomas

Ellie began her career at Gwendoline House as a Carer and, through dedication and hard work, has progressed to the role of Deputy Manager. In this role, she works closely with the Home Manager to oversee the daily operations of the care home, ensuring high standards of care, safety, and wellbeing for all residents.

Ellie is instrumental in supporting and mentoring staff, coordinating care plans, and maintaining regulatory compliance. She is passionate about creating a warm, welcoming environment where residents feel valued, supported, and respected. Her hands-on approach and commitment to person-centred care make her a trusted leader among both staff and residents.
